Sister Marguerite Mary McAveney, IHM

Sister Marguerite Mary, formerly known as Margaret McAveney, died on August 20, 2026 in Camilla Hall just a month after her 95th birthday, having served 76 years as a Sister, Servant of the Immaculate Heart of Mary.

Born July 26, 1931 to her parents Terence and Margaret (Taylor), both of Philadelphia, she was preceded in death by all her siblings, including her brothers Charles, Thomas, and John, and her sisters Anne Brady and Joan Rollo. In addition to her IHM Community, she is survived by numerous nephews and nieces, grandnieces and grandnephews.

Sister Marguerite attended St. Gabriel’s for all of elementary school and West Catholic high school, graduating in 1949. She entered the Sisters of IHM on February 2, 1950, receiving the habit in August of that year. Professed with first vows on August 15, 1952, she made her final vow commitment on the same date in 1955. As a religious she continued her education, earning a BA in both Mathematics and English from Immaculata College in 1964, then going on to receive her Master of Arts in mathematics from Villanova University in 1971. Sister Marguerite was permanently certified in Mathematics by the Commonwealth of PA in 1973.

Sister Marguerite Mary’s teaching history began in 1952 as a teacher for first grade at St. Rose of Lima School in Philadelphia, followed in 1958 by a transfer to grades six, then seven at Sacred Heart parish in Philadelphia in 1958, and then seven and eight at St. Peter’s in Reading for a year.

In 1962 Sister moved to reside at St. Agnes Convent in West Chester where she first instructed students in grades 9 through 11 in mathematics at Bishop Shanahan High School. In 1968, while her location remained the same, her ministry did not as she undertook the office of Prefect of Students, serving until 1970. Continuing in high school, Sister Marguerite then returned to the classroom teaching mathematics at Marian High School, Tamaqua, while residing at St. Mary, Coaldale until 1978. She was then transferred to Trinity High School, Shiremanstown, while residing at Immaculate Heart Convent, Harrisburg.

In 1983, with her change to Allentown Central Catholic High School, Sister received a return to the position of Dean of Studies until 1987 when she was transferred to Holy Name High School in Reading, again as Dean of Studies, as well as serving as superior at her residence of St. Catherine. In 1989, while still in these positions, Sister’s residence changed to St. John Baptist de LaSalle Convent in Shillington, again to serve as superior. Remaining in her high school position, in 1992 again Sister’s residence changed, this time to St. Catherine Convent in Reading to serve as Superior. In 1997, changed to Immaculata High School in Somerville, NJ, Sister Marguerite first taught mathematics there until 2008 when she transitioned to assist in the Studies Office.

In 2008 Sister Marguerite moved to Camilla Hall, first residing as staff in Pacis Hall until 2014 when she moved as a resident of Camilla Hall to assist in the Apostolate of Prayer.

Sister Marguerite Mary’s Funeral Liturgy was celebrated at Camilla Hall on Wednesday, August 26, 2026.  Reverend Francis Chambers, OSA, was the celebrant.
